  • Autologous bone marrow mononuclear cell administration for neurological sequelae after traumatic brain injury: a matched control study
    Neurological sequelae after traumatic brain injury impair motor and behavioural functions, imposing a heavy burden on patients and society. Traditional treatments show limited efficacy, highlighting the need for advanced therapies.   • Concussion Classification in a Multicenter Patient Cohort: The Updated ACRM Diagnostic Criteria and Concordance With Physician Impression of Injury
    CONCLUSION: Use of the ACRM criteria clinically to determine if an injury qualifies as mTBI may be less susceptible to bias from ongoing symptom reporting than the physician impression of the injury.
  • Immediate Postoperative Virtual Reality Therapy for Phantom Limb Pain in Multiextremity Amputees: A Report of 3 Cases
    CONCLUSION: These cases demonstrate that VR can be safely and effectively implemented postoperatively following multiextremity amputation, suggesting potential for expanded use even in similarly complex cases.
  • Elastin-like polypeptide delivery of an NF-kB inhibitor for treatment of juvenile mild TBI complicated by high-fat diet consumption
    Juveniles are at increased risk for mild traumatic brain injury (mTBI) due to recreational activities, domestic violence, and vulnerabilities of the developing skull. In industrialized nations, adolescents often consume high-sugar, high-fat diets (HFD), which can impair CNS health and exacerbate mTBI outcomes.   • Exercise-induced molecular modulation following mTBI: A multi-omics study in male mice
    Mild traumatic brain injury (mTBI) poses a significant clinical challenge, often resulting in persistent cognitive and neurological impairments. This study investigates the therapeutic effects of a 17-day running protocol on mTBI recovery in male mice.
